Deck & Commander Strategies

  • Kitt Kanto, Mayhem Diva

    Kitt Kanto, Mayhem Diva

    Flood the battlefield with tokens and use goad effects to force opponents' creatures to attack each other, minimizing threats to herself and controlling combat dynamics.

  • Henzie "Toolbox" Torre

    Henzie "Toolbox" Torre

    Aggressively blitz opponents by deploying creatures with blitz and leveraging upgraded synergies to maximize early combat damage and board presence.

  • Anhelo, the Painter

    Anhelo, the Painter

    Cast big, flashy spells early through flash capabilities to overwhelm opponents quickly and gain tempo advantage before becoming a target.

  • Kamiz, Obscura Oculus

    Kamiz, Obscura Oculus

    Play a tempo disruption deck using light stacks, control effects, and efficient creatures to maintain board presence while pushing opponents backward.

Gameplay Insights

  • 1

    Goading opponents' creatures effectively forced them to attack each other, which helped Kitt Kanto maintain relative safety and control over combat interactions.

  • 2

    Smuggler's Share provided valuable treasure tokens and card draw, enabling additional ramp and resources for the players who could capitalize on it.

  • 3

    Kamiz utilized Chaos Walk on Hushbringer to minimize disruption and maximize the effectiveness of his tempo plays.

  • 4

    Henzie's blitz strategy was supported by casting discounted creatures with blitz to quickly establish offensive momentum.

  • 5

    Players were cautious about attacking Kitt Kanto due to her ability to manipulate combat phases with goad and token generation, which shaped the early combat decisions.

Gameplay Summary

The game began with all four players deploying lands and setting up their mana bases while aiming to develop their individual strategies.

Kitt Kanto focused on flooding the board with tokens and leveraging goad effects to force opponents' creatures into attacking each other, thus buying time.

Henzie Torre adopted a blitz strategy, upgrading his deck for increased aggression and quicker attacks, often utilizing creatures with blitz to maintain pressure.

Anhelo, the Painter, looked to leverage flashier, impactful spells and big plays to outpace opponents, while Kamiz, Obscura Oculus, played a tempo-oriented deck aimed at disrupting opponents and maintaining board presence with efficient spells and creatures.

Early turns were marked by the players setting up key cards such as Smuggler's Share for treasure generation and Beast Master Ascension to potentially swing combat phases.
